Soaps no longer venture outside the studios to shoot remotely like they once did. However, Donnell Turner says that traveling is still a part of his job as General Hospital’s Curtis Ashford. The actor chatted with Soap Hub about recent journeys for this week’s installment of Soap Hub’s Travel Tuesday.

Donnell Turner — Stress-Free Class

Turner says that he’s often flying for both business and pleasure. “I go to Canada a lot,” the actor adds. Turner, who joined GH in 2016, reveals that he visits loved ones who live north of the United States. Domestically, he shares that he travels within the U.S. to do promotion for GH. In 2019, he traveled to Washington D.C., to meet General Hospital supporters. Last year, he traveled to Graceland, the home of Elvis Presley, to do a meet and greet with the soap’s devotees.

“We’re all over,” he says. “I get to shake hands and kiss babies and say thank you to the people who watch us.” Turner acknowledges that he doesn’t spend a lot of time on social media, but he’s on it enough to know some of the show’s more devoted fanbase. “You get to see them and learn, ‘Oh, wow, you’re this person on Twitter!’ Sometimes, I’m as big a fan of them as they are of me.”

Fan-tastic Road Trips

Donnell Turner revealed that most fans want to tell him how much they love the show when he meets them. “They’ve told me a lot of interesting things over the years,” he muses, “including that I smell good! Compliments go a long way.” Occasionally, a fan will let out what is most likely, an inadvertent compliment. “I’ll get, ‘Oh, you’re smaller than I thought you’d be,'” chuckles the muscular 6’2″ tall actor. “That’s my impetus to stay in the gym!”

Donnell Turner Learns from the Best

The actor admits that traveling with his GH colleagues has resulted in him learning some travel tips. “I just learned one from my boss — Frank Valentini [executive producer] — who asked me, ‘Oh, you travel with luggage?’ He forwards his ahead of time,” Turner shares.

Airport delays may appear to be more common than ever if news reports are to be believed. “Stay flexible,” says Turner, who was reminded of how important it is to stay cool when delays occurred over his last holiday break. “If it were a business trip, I might have felt a little more anxious,” he admits. “But, hey, I can’t fly the plane myself. So, I stay flexible.”
